

Managed print services rely on a print audit to determine the total cost of ownership of the printing devices in your organization. This can save time, energy, and money in the long term. Instead of purchasing a new copier, you can enjoy the use of cutting-edge equipment while only paying a flat monthly service rate through a managed print services agreement. In many cases, a high-performance multifunction printer can outperform an older device while costing less to operate on a daily basis. They do this through lower energy consumption, greater consumable efficiency, and productivity boosts.
